Book Description
Balderson is recognized as a market leading text that offers strong coverage of the theory of entrepreneurship and small business management, blended seamlessly with practical Canadian examples of actual entrepreneur experiences (Small Business Profiles). Focus is on currency and emerging trends, generating and maintain student interest through cases and thought-provoking questions, and improving academic rigour, while staying true to the book's vision of being easy to follow and absorb. The numerous individual cases, as well as a comprehensive running case, are continuing strengths of this text, as is the fact that it is indigenously Canadian and supports learning in a Canadian business context through its content.

Book Description
The Balderson text has positioned itself as a dominant player.This text is a solid product that presents strong Canadian coverage of the theory of entrepreneurship and small business managementin a logical chapter by chapter approach which allows instructors to cover those chapters relevant to their course outlines. It has an appropriate reading level and a clear structure.Highlights include a newChapter 9 - Small Business and Electronic Commerce, new CBC video cases, an attractive price and value, 2-colour interior, an end oftext glossary that is now searchable on the OLC, plus margin glossary notes, a web site that will direct students to relevant information, and an improved instructor's package, including a CTB.
